1. Let's Get Started
First, open the photo that you want to work with. To open your photo, go to File > Open, choose your photo, and click Open. Now, before we get started, just check a couple of things:
- Your photo should be in RGB Color mode, 8 Bits/Channel. To check this, go to Image > Mode.
- For best results, your photo size should be 2000–4000 px wide/high. To check this, go to Image > Image Size.
- Your photo should be the Background layer. If it is not, go to Layer > New > Background from Layer.



2. How to Create a Nashville-Inspired Instagram Photo Filter
Step 1
In this section, we are going to create a Nashville-inspired Instagram photo filter.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Levels to create a new levels adjustment layer and name it F_1_Levels.



Step 2
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, enter the settings below:



Step 3
Go to Layer > New Fill Layer > Solid Color to create a new solid color fill layer, name it F_1_Color_Fill, and choose the color #edd593 as shown below:



Step 4
Now change the Blending Mode of this layer to Multiply.



Step 5
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Brightness/Contrast to create a new brightness/contrast adjustment layer and name it F_1_Brightness/Contrast.



Step 6
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, set the Brightness to 19 and Contrast to 29.



Step 7
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Curves to create a new curves adjustment layer and name it F_1_Curves.



Step 8
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, enter the settings below:



Step 9
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Vibrance to create a new vibrance adjustment layer and name it F_1_Vibrance.



Step 10
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, set the Vibrance to +26.



Step 11
Shift-click on the F_1_Levels layer to select all layers between at the same time. Then, go to Layer > New > Group from Layers to create a new group from the selected layers, and name it Filter_1.



Step 12

3. How to Create a Poprocket-Inspired Instagram Photo Filter
Step 1
In this section, we are going to create a Poprocket-inspired Instagram photo filter. Hide the Filter_1 group and select the Background layer. Then, go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Levels to create a new levels adjustment layer and name it F_2_Levels.



Step 2
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, enter the settings below:



Step 3
Go to Layer > New Fill Layer > Gradient to create a new gradient fill layer, name it F_2_Gradient_Fill, and enter the settings below:



Step 4
Now change the Blending Mode of this layer Lighten.



Step 5
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Curves to create a new curves adjustment layer and name it F_2_Curves.



Step 6
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, enter the settings below:



Step 7
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Vibrance to create a new vibrance adjustment layer and name it F_2_Vibrance.



Step 8
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, set the Vibrance to +46.



Step 9
Shift-click on the F_2_Levels layer to select all layers between at the same time. Then, go to Layer > New > Group from Layers to create a new group from the selected layers, and name it Filter_2.

4. How to Create a Gotham-Inspired Instagram Photo Filter
Step 1
In this section, we are going to create a Gotham-inspired Instagram photo filter. Hide the Filter_2 group and select the Background layer. Then, go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Black & White to create a new black and white adjustment layer and name it F_3_Black_&_White.



Step 2
Now change the Blending Mode of this layer to Color and set the Opacity to 80%.



Step 3
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Gradient Map to create a gradient map adjustment layer and name it F_3_Gradient_Map.



Step 4
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ail, and then in the Properties panel, click on the gradient to open up the Gradient Editor panel and enter the settings below:



Step 5
Change the Blending Mode of this layer to Soft Light.



Step 6
Now go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Levels to create a new levels adjustment layer and name it F_3_Levels.



Step 7
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, enter the settings below:



Step 8
Go to Layer > New Adjustment Layer > Brightness/Contrast to create a new brightness/contrast adjustment layer and name it F_3_Brightness/Contrast.



Step 9
Now Double-click on this layer thumbnail and, in the Properties panel, set the Contrast to 30.



Step 10
Now press Control-Alt-Shift-E on your keyboard to make a screenshot, and then press Control-Shift-U to desaturate this layer. Then, go to Filter > Other > High Pass and set the Radius to 10 px.



Step 11
Change the Blending Mode of this layer to Hard Light and name it Subject Sharpening.



Step 12
Now Shift-click on the F_3_Black_&_White layer to select all layers between at the same time. Then, go to Layer > New > Group from Layers to create a new group from the selected layers, and name it Filter_3.
